The Pillars of Blockchain Technology
At its core, blockchain technology is built on three fundamental principles: decentralization, transparency, and immutability. These pillars ensure that every transaction or piece of data added to the blockchain is secure, verifiable, and permanent. This unique combination is what makes blockchain a game-changer for digital trust.
Decentralization
Unlike traditional systems that rely on a central authority, blockchain operates on a peer-to-peer network. This means no single entity has control over the entire blockchain, making it more resistant to fraud and censorship.
Transparency
Every transaction on the blockchain is visible to all participants in the network. This level of transparency ensures that all actions are accountable, fostering a new level of trust among users.
Immutability
Once a transaction is recorded on the blockchain, it cannot be altered or deleted. This immutability guarantees the integrity of the data, making blockchain an ideal solution for sectors where security is paramount.
Blockchain in Action: Real-World Applications
Blockchain technology is not just a theoretical concept; it's already making waves in various sectors. From finance to healthcare, blockchain is being leveraged to enhance security, efficiency, and trust.
Finance and Cryptocurrency
The financial sector was the first to adopt blockchain technology through cryptocurrencies. Blockchain provides a secure and efficient way to conduct transactions without the need for intermediaries, reducing costs and increasing speed.
Healthcare
In healthcare, blockchain is being used to secure patient records and ensure the integrity of medical data. By enabling secure and immutable records, blockchain is helping to improve patient care and privacy.
Supply Chain Management
Blockchain is revolutionizing supply chain management by providing transparent and tamper-proof records of product journeys from manufacture to delivery. This not only enhances trust among stakeholders but also improves efficiency and reduces fraud.
Challenges and Future Prospects
Despite its potential, blockchain technology faces challenges such as scalability, regulatory hurdles, and widespread adoption. However, with ongoing advancements and increasing interest from various industries, the future of blockchain looks promising.
